NCAA Game Summary - F-I-U at Oral Roberts (Tuesday, November 22nd) Final Score: Oral Roberts 73, FIU 65 Tulsa, OK (Sports Network) - Michael Craion netted 19 points and grabbed eight rebounds to lead the Oral Roberts Golden Eagles to a 73-65 win over the FIU Panthers in consolation-round action of the NIT Season Tip-Off at the Mabee Center. Dominique Morrison added 13 points in the win for Oral Roberts (4-2), while Jake Lliteras checked in off the bench to contribute 12 points. Phil Taylor finished with a game-high 22 points to lead the way for FIU (1-3), which also got 17 and 10 points from DeJuan Wright and Dominique Ferguson, with the latter responsible for a team-best nine boards. The Panthers converted just 42.9 percent from the field during the opening period of play, helping Oral Roberts to a 34-26 halftime lead. The Golden Eagles then shot at a blistering 61.9 percent pace during the final 20 minutes to capture an eight-point victory. The Panthers hit 55.1 percent of their attempts from the floor during the meeting, including an 8-of-20 effort from beyond the arc. 11/23 00:32:25 ET |
